How to choose an apartment water filter

Check your lease first

Some leases prohibit any modifications including under-sink filter installation. Others allow minor modifications with written permission. Always check before drilling or connecting to water supply lines. Pitcher and gravity filters like Clearly Filtered and Berkey require no modifications - safe for any rental situation.

Volume vs portability

The Clearly Filtered Pitcher holds about 10 cups of filtered water at a time - sufficient for drinking and cooking for 1-2 people. For families of 3-4, the Berkey's 2.25-gallon gravity tank is more practical. If you move frequently and travel, the Clearly Filtered pitcher is more compact and easier to transport.

Older apartment buildings

Apartments in buildings constructed before 1986 may have lead pipes or lead solder in the plumbing - even if the municipal supply is clean. If your building is older, NSF 53-certified lead removal (Clearly Filtered) is a priority. Ask your building manager for the last water quality test results.

FAQ

Can I install a water filter in an apartment?
It depends on your lease. Pitcher and gravity filters (Clearly Filtered, Berkey) require zero installation and are allowed in any rental. Faucet-mount filters connect to the faucet aerator without drilling. Under-sink filters and RO systems require drilling a hole in the sink and connecting to the water supply - this usually requires landlord permission. Always check your lease and get written approval before any plumbing modifications.
Is apartment tap water safe to drink?
Municipal tap water in the US is treated and regulated by the EPA - it meets legal safety standards at the treatment plant. However, water can pick up contaminants (lead, sediment, chlorine byproducts) as it travels through aging pipes to your tap, especially in older buildings. Your building is required to provide water quality information on request. If you're concerned, a NSF 53-certified filter like Clearly Filtered provides independently verified protection.
